Pharmacy schools in Florida
Florida has 4 programs awarding the PharmD. Their median cumulative GPA is 3.33, 0.08 above the national median and 0.08 above the pharmacy average nationwide. Public programs here charge a median $23,860 in state. Pharmacy programs require no admissions test.

The PCAT admissions test was retired in 2024 — most programs now require no admissions test. Prerequisite grades and pharmacy experience carry the most weight.
